【从零开始】微信小程序开发全攻略:零基础也能轻松搭建! - 哪都达

【从零开始】微信小程序开发全攻略:零基础也能轻松搭建!

林经理 2026-03-19
67

在这个数字化时代,微信小程序以其便捷、高效的特点,成为了众多企业和个人展示自我、提供服务的重要平台。你是否也想拥有一个属于自己的微信小程序,但却因为零基础而感到无从下手?别担心,本文将为你详细介绍微信小程序开发的步骤,让你轻松实现从“小白”到“大神”的蜕变!

一、了解微信小程序

微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或者搜一下即可打开应用。小程序具有以下优点:

  1. 无需安装:用户无需下载和安装,即可直接使用小程序,节省了手机存储空间和下载时间。
  2. 使用便捷:用户可以通过微信扫一扫、搜索、分享等方式快速打开小程序,操作简单方便。
  3. 功能丰富:小程序可以实现多种功能,如商品展示、在线购物、预约服务、社交互动等,满足用户的不同需求。
  4. 更新及时:小程序的更新无需用户手动下载和安装,开发者可以随时更新小程序的内容和功能,保证用户始终能够使用到最新的版本。
  5. 推广容易:小程序可以通过微信朋友圈、微信群、公众号等渠道进行推广,传播速度快,覆盖面广。

二、准备开发环境

在开始开发微信小程序之前,需要先准备好开发环境。以下是一些必备的工具和软件:

  1. 微信开发者工具:微信开发者工具是微信官方提供的小程序开发工具,它提供了代码编辑、调试、预览、上传等功能,是开发微信小程序的必备工具。
  2. 文本编辑器:文本编辑器是用来编写小程序代码的工具,推荐使用Sublime Text、Visual Studio Code等流行的文本编辑器。
  3. 小程序账号:在开发微信小程序之前,需要先注册一个小程序账号。小程序账号可以通过微信公众平台进行注册,注册过程比较简单,按照提示操作即可。

三、学习小程序开发知识

  1. 了解小程序的基本架构 小程序的基本架构包括视图层(View)、逻辑层(App Service)和数据层(Data)。视图层负责展示小程序的界面,逻辑层负责处理小程序的业务逻辑,数据层负责存储小程序的数据。
  2. 学习小程序的编程语言 小程序的开发语言主要有WXML(WeiXin Markup Language)、WXSS(WeiXin Style Sheets)和JavaScript。WXML是小程序的页面结构语言,类似于HTML,用于描述小程序的页面布局和内容。WXSS是小程序的样式语言,类似于CSS,用于设置小程序的页面样式。JavaScript是小程序的脚本语言,用于实现小程序的业务逻辑和交互效果。
  3. 学习小程序的组件和API 小程序提供了丰富的组件和API,开发者可以通过使用这些组件和API来快速实现小程序的功能。例如,小程序提供了按钮、输入框、列表、图片等组件,开发者可以直接使用这些组件来构建小程序的界面。同时,小程序还提供了网络请求、数据存储、位置获取等API,开发者可以通过调用这些API来实现小程序的业务逻辑。

四、创建小程序项目

  1. 打开微信开发者工具 安装好微信开发者工具后,打开微信开发者工具,点击“新建项目”按钮,进入项目创建页面。
  2. 填写项目信息 在项目创建页面中,填写项目的名称、AppID、项目目录等信息。其中,AppID是小程序的唯一标识,需要在微信公众平台上获取。项目目录是指小程序的代码存储目录,可以根据自己的喜好进行选择。
  3. 选择项目模板 微信开发者工具提供了多种项目模板,开发者可以根据自己的需求选择合适的项目模板。例如,如果要开发一个简单的展示型小程序,可以选择“空白项目”模板;如果要开发一个具有交互功能的小程序,可以选择“小程序示例”模板。
  4. 创建项目 填写完项目信息和选择项目模板后,点击“创建项目”按钮,微信开发者工具将自动创建小程序项目,并打开项目的代码编辑界面。

五、设计小程序界面

  1. 确定小程序的功能和页面结构 在设计小程序界面之前,需要先确定小程序的功能和页面结构。例如,如果要开发一个电商小程序,需要确定小程序的商品分类、商品详情、购物车、订单结算等页面。同时,还需要确定每个页面的布局和交互方式。
  2. 使用小程序组件构建页面布局 小程序提供了丰富的组件,开发者可以通过使用这些组件来构建小程序的页面布局。例如,可以使用view组件来创建页面的容器,使用text组件来显示文本,使用image组件来显示图片,使用button组件来创建按钮等。在使用组件时,需要注意组件的属性和样式,以确保页面的布局和显示效果符合预期。
  3. 设置页面样式 小程序的页面样式可以通过WXSS来设置。WXSS是一种类似于CSS的样式语言,开发者可以使用WXSS来设置页面的背景颜色、字体颜色、字体大小、边距、间距等样式。在设置页面样式时,需要注意样式的优先级和继承关系,以确保页面的样式正确显示。

六、编写小程序逻辑代码

  1. 处理用户交互 小程序的用户交互主要通过事件来实现。例如,当用户点击按钮时,可以触发按钮的点击事件,在事件处理函数中可以编写相应的代码来实现按钮的功能。小程序提供了多种事件,如点击事件、触摸事件、输入事件等,开发者可以根据自己的需求选择合适的事件来处理用户交互。
  2. 调用小程序API 小程序提供了丰富的API,开发者可以通过调用这些API来实现小程序的功能。例如,可以使用wx.request()函数来发起网络请求,获取服务器数据;可以使用wx.setStorageSync()函数来存储数据到本地缓存;可以使用wx.getLocation()函数来获取用户的地理位置等。在调用API时,需要注意API的参数和返回值,以确保API的正确使用。
  3. 实现页面跳转 小程序的页面跳转可以通过wx.navigateTo()函数、wx.redirectTo()函数和wx.switchTab()函数来实现。其中,wx.navigateTo()函数用于跳转到其他页面,并保留当前页面;wx.redirectTo()函数用于跳转到其他页面,并关闭当前页面;wx.switchTab()函数用于跳转到TabBar页面。在实现页面跳转时,需要注意页面的路径和参数传递,以确保页面的正确跳转和数据的正确传递。

七、调试和测试小程序

  1. 使用微信开发者工具进行调试 微信开发者工具提供了强大的调试功能,开发者可以使用调试功能来查看小程序的运行日志、调试代码、查看页面布局和样式等。在调试小程序时,可以通过设置断点、单步调试等方式来定位问题,并及时解决问题。
  2. 在真机上进行测试 在微信开发者工具中调试通过后,还需要在真机上进行测试。在真机上测试可以更好地模拟用户的使用场景,发现一些在模拟器上无法发现的问题。在真机上测试时,可以通过微信扫一扫小程序的二维码来打开小程序,或者在微信中搜索小程序的名称来打开小程序。

八、发布小程序

  1. 提交审核 在完成小程序的开发和测试后,需要将小程序提交审核。在提交审核之前,需要确保小程序的功能和页面布局符合微信小程序的规范和要求。提交审核时,需要填写小程序的基本信息、功能介绍、截图等信息,并上传小程序的代码包。
  2. 审核通过后发布 微信小程序的审核时间一般为1-7个工作日,审核通过后,小程序即可发布上线。在发布小程序时,需要选择小程序的发布版本和发布时间,并确认发布。发布成功后,用户即可通过微信扫一扫或者搜索小程序的名称来使用小程序。

九、小程序的维护和更新

  1. 监测小程序的运行情况 小程序发布上线后,需要定期监测小程序的运行情况,及时发现和解决小程序中出现的问题。可以通过微信开发者工具的统计功能来查看小程序的访问量、用户行为等数据,以便了解小程序的使用情况和用户需求。
  2. 更新小程序的功能和内容 随着业务的发展和用户需求的变化,需要及时更新小程序的功能和内容。在更新小程序时,需要注意小程序的兼容性和稳定性,避免因为更新而导致小程序出现问题。同时,还需要及时通知用户小程序的更新内容,提高用户的满意度。

如果你想要搭建一个校园外卖或跑腿服务的小程序,哪都达外卖跑腿系统是一个不错的选择。哪都达外卖跑腿系统为用户提供系统搭建服务,搭建后客户可自行运营管理,包括骑手团队组建等。哪都达仅提供技术支持与系统使用售后支持,确保系统的安全可靠运行。无论是校园外卖还是跑腿服务,哪都达外卖跑腿系统都能满足你的需求,帮助你快速搭建一个功能强大、安全可靠的小程序。

上一篇:微信开店秘籍大公开:轻松开启电商之旅 下一篇:校园O2O模式与O2O类APP开发的关键要点解析
在线咨询

扫一扫
添加微信号咨询

服务热线
扫一扫

微信扫一扫
关注哪都达公众号

返回顶部